[FFe] gesture rejection has no effect
Bug #934207 reported by
Stephen M. Webb
This bug affects 1 person
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Geis |
Fix Released
|
High
|
Stephen M. Webb | ||
utouch-geis (Ubuntu) |
Fix Released
|
High
|
Stephen M. Webb |
Bug Description
The fix for this bug introduces a change to the GEIS API in order to make enhanced functionality available. The API change adds additional required parameters to a call to reject gestures and a completely new call to accept gestures in progress.
The previous existing API call was an unimplemented stub. No uses of this call are known to exist in client software. All existing software using the utouch-geis library will continue to operate without change in function.
The added API comes with a set of integration tests to verify its functionality.
This fix is included in a new upstream version, which also includes additional bugfixes and documentation enhancements.
Related branches
lp:~bregma/geis/lp-934207
- Chase Douglas (community): Approve
-
Diff: 1227 lines (+818/-31)22 files modifiedconfigure.ac (+4/-4)
include/geis/geis.h (+18/-2)
libutouch-geis/backend/dbus/geis_dbus_backend.c (+23/-0)
libutouch-geis/backend/dbus/geis_dbus_client.c (+24/-0)
libutouch-geis/backend/dbus/geis_dbus_client.h (+27/-0)
libutouch-geis/backend/grail/geis_grail_backend.c (+131/-4)
libutouch-geis/backend/grail/geis_grail_window_grab.c (+13/-1)
libutouch-geis/backend/test_fixture/geis_backend_test_fixture.c (+20/-0)
libutouch-geis/backend/xcb/geis_xcb_backend.c (+23/-1)
libutouch-geis/geis.c (+33/-0)
libutouch-geis/geis_backend.c (+22/-0)
libutouch-geis/geis_backend.h (+24/-0)
libutouch-geis/geis_backend_protected.h (+2/-0)
libutouch-geis/geis_event_queue.c (+63/-4)
libutouch-geis/geis_event_queue.h (+18/-0)
libutouch-geis/geis_frame.c (+0/-8)
libutouch-geis/geis_private.h (+19/-0)
libutouch-geis/libutouch-geis.ver (+1/-0)
testsuite/geis2/Makefile.am (+4/-1)
testsuite/geis2/gtest_subscriptions.cpp (+264/-6)
testsuite/libutouch-geis/check_event_queue.c (+37/-0)
testsuite/libutouch-geis/check_geis_private.c (+48/-0)
Changed in utouch-geis: | |
status: | New → In Progress |
Changed in utouch-geis (Ubuntu): | |
status: | New → In Progress |
Changed in utouch-geis: | |
importance: | Undecided → Medium |
Changed in utouch-geis (Ubuntu): | |
importance: | Undecided → Low |
Changed in utouch-geis: | |
assignee: | nobody → Stephen M. Webb (bregma) |
Changed in utouch-geis (Ubuntu): | |
assignee: | nobody → Stephen M. Webb (bregma) |
Changed in utouch-geis: | |
milestone: | none → utouch-geis-2.2.6 |
Changed in utouch-geis (Ubuntu): | |
importance: | Low → High |
Changed in utouch-geis: | |
importance: | Medium → High |
summary: |
- gesture rejection has ne effect + gesture rejection has no effect |
Changed in utouch-geis: | |
status: | In Progress → Fix Committed |
Changed in utouch-geis: | |
status: | Fix Committed → Fix Released |
To post a comment you must log in.
As nothing is using this API as you say, the risk is minimal. Approved.